Location: Montreal, QC Responsibilities: Enforce company CIB NAR Procurement policies and best practices. Perform market analysis with in-depth knowledge of various indirect categories of spend. Establish strong relationships with internal clients and suppliers; build a robust understanding of strategic business direction, requirements, and priorities across suppliers and/or spend categories. Collaborate with business leaders and management to identify, drive savings, and control improvements, focusing on the total cost of ownership. Responsible for identifying and mitigating procurement-related risks. Develop annual strategic sourcing plans, execute those plans, and achieve maximized savings within each spend category. Run RFXs, negotiate contracts with suppliers to obtain the best contract price and terms to protect the company. Work with Legal on contract terms and issues leveraging from existing group or regional contractual framework whenever possible. Regularly track all aspects of the sourcing process, from initial business requirements, followed by management validation to final engagement execution. Create result-driven reports measuring performance of procurement activities. Act as the local Procurement Subject Matter Expert (SME) for the platform, develop training, communication, and reporting on upcoming changes and new functionalities with support from the operational team. Work closely in collaboration with partners in Third-Party Management Office and Account Payables to contribute to the development of efficient procurement processes, adopt new procurement applications. Requirements: Bachelor's degree in business, finance, economics, applied sciences, or Supply Chain/Procurement. Minimum of 7 years' experience in procurement-related activities, and a track record of working in a team environment and delivering on savings targets. Extensive knowledge of strategic sourcing methodologies and/or category management processes. Proven experience in contract negotiations; understanding of legal clauses and their application in the procurement process. Strong communication, leadership, and analytical skills. Ability to analyze complex situations in a timely and effective manner. Strong work ethics and ability to work with confidential information. Proven success leading major projects and change programs that have positively impacted the business. Proficiency in MS Excel & MS PowerPoint tools. Communication skills in both French and English languages. Preferred Skills: Finance industry experience is a plus. Experience in working successfully in a multicultural and international environment. Experience with supply management tools/software including procurement and project management programs (Ariba, Ivalua, Beeline). Project management expertise a plus.
